Week 2 Individual Journal Assignment
- Given strand of DNA (top strand):
 
5'-cgtatgctaataccatgttccgcgtataacccagccgccagttccgctggcggcatttta-3'
- Complementary strand of DNA (bottom strand):
 
3'-gcatacgattatggtacaaggcgcatattgggtcggcggtcaaggcgaccgccgtaaaat-5'
- The 6 possible reading frame:
 
+1 cgu aug cua aua cca ugu ucc gcg uau aac cca gcc gcc agu ucc gcu ggc ggc auu uua +2 gua ugc uaa uac cau guu ccg cgu aua acc cag ccg cca guu ccg cug gcg gca uuu +3 uau gcu aau acc aug uuc cgc gua uaa ccc agc cgc cag uuc cgc ugg cgg cau uuu -1 uaa aau gcc gcc agc gga acu ggc ggc ugg guu aua cgc gga aca ugg uau uag cau -2 aaa aug ccg cca gcg gaa cug gcg gcu ggg uua uac gcg gaa cau ggu auu agc aua -3 aaa ugc cgc cag cgg aac ugg cgg cug ggu uau acg cgg aac aug gua uua gca uac
- Corresponding amino acid sequences:
 
+1 R-M-L-I-P-C-S-A-Y-N-P-A-A-S-S-A-G-G-I-L +2 V-C-Stop-Y-H-V-P-R-I-T-Q-P-P-V-P-L-A-A-F +3 Y-A-N-T-M-F-R-V-Stop-P-S-R-Q-F-R-W-R-H-F -1 Stop-N-A-A-S-G-T-G-G-W-V-I-R-G-T-W-Y-Stop-H -2 K-M-P-P-A-E-L-A-A-G-L-Y-A-E-H-G-I-S-I -3 K-C-R-Q-R-N-W-R-L-G-Y-T-R-N-M-V-L-A-Y
- The +1 and -2 reading frames are most likely open reading frames because they do not contain any stop codons. While it also does not contain any stop codons, the -3 reading frame is probably not an open reading frame because the only methionine that could be a start codon appears very late in the sequence.
